In this massage room we have received some comment about their facilities. List your lived experience in this massage room (Wellspring Integrative Medicine) for other users to see. 5KM within range, this massage room is one of the most visited by our users. According to our information many users of this massage room (Wellspring Integrative Medicine) are citizens of Evanston.
this massage room is located in 1565 Sherman Ave
Evanston, IL 60201, in the city of Evanston.